MISSION STATEMENT
Lacrosse: The ancient game Native Americans used to teach the lessons of life
Our Mission: To promote the game of lacrosse and to provide a safe and fun opportunity for the young men and women who register with us to play club lacrosse. We will emphasize the development of self-esteem, good sportsmanship, fitness, acheivement, teamwork and skill through the playing of the game of lacrosse.
CODES OF CONDUCT I. Players Code of Conduct
I WILL: Play lacrosse because I want to. Show respect for all coaches, teammates, referees and parents. Learn and play by the rules. Have fun! Show my best sportsmanship at practices and games. Keep my commitment to my coach and team by being properly equipped and on time to practices and games. Notify my coach if I am going to miss or be late for a game or practice.
I WILL NOT Use inappropriate language. Argue with referees. Knowingly participate in dangerous or illegal play.
II. Parents Code of Conduct Respect my child, the teammates, coaches, referees, and other parents (including our opponents). Recognize the value and importance of volunteer coaches and will show my respect for their time with prompt attendance at practices and games, giving my support on and off the field. Note: it is my responsibility to pick up my child a the conclusion of practices and games. Exhibit positive and supportive sideline behavior. Assist my child in every way toward skill improvement and good sportsmanship. Allow the coach to "coach" and refrain from instructing players on the field. Notify the coach or designated individual if my child will miss a practice or game. Be a positive role model, showing good sportsmanship to the coaches, players and referees (including the opposition). Remain in a spectators area away from coaches and players benches.

Orangemen Team Rules
1) ACADEMIC STANDING: Players must maintain a 2.0 gpa and be a full time student in their local High School. Players falling below the 2.0 gpa are ineligible to play. Coaches will check academic standing throughout the season. Players falling below the 2.0 gpa may be reinstated when grade are improved.
2) BEHAVIOR AND RESPECT: Players will respect coaches, officials, team members, parents and any other person affiliate with Anderson Lacrosse. Failure to conduct ones behavior as determined by the team coordinator can result in being dismissed from the team. Acceptable behavior is expected on and off the field.
